Glasgow Airport flight disrupted after police forced to remove 26 men
- Police Scotland responded to a disturbance on a flight departing for Portugal on June 20, 2024, removing 26 individuals from the plane.
- Passengers on flight EZY3163 from Glasgow to Faro were denied boarding due to disruptive behavior, with crew trained to prioritize safety and handle such incidents seriously.
- Staff do not tolerate abusive behavior towards them and carried out the necessary actions promptly to ensure flight and passenger safety.

Glasgow easyJet flight delayed as 26 'disruptive' men removed from plane
The flight from Glasgow Airport to Faro was more than two hours late taking off on Thursday due to the incident which saw police officers board the aircraft to remove the passengers.
